Back from holidays from a nice couple of weeks of camping out in the German Black Forest.
We start from EDRY Speyer, also home to the Technik Museum and having the Russian Space Shuttle Buran on display.
We then head over to Erlenbach bei Kandel, home of felllow sim-pilot Gernot, who was nice enough to come visit us a the campsite.
After waving our salutes we head over Karlsruhe to the town of Pforzheim, gateway to the German Black Forest.
From there we follow the B294 motorway south, cutting through the Black Forest. Many stuff to see here, including our campsite.
Eventually we will find ourselves over Freudenstadt, from where we head further south over the Stausee, following the river Kleine Kinzig to Schenkenzell and Kloster Alpirschbach, which brews a fantastic spezial Beer.
From there we head back on the other side of the mountainous forest, first via the valleys up to Bad Rippoldsau, then following the A500 Schwarzwald highway to Baden-Baden. From there a straigth line over the Rhine valley back to EDRY.
Not a particularly long flight, but much to see without having preflown it. I recommend Cherokee or C172.
